What are customer data platforms?

A Customer Data Platform (CDP) is a software system that collects, unifies, and organizes customer data from various sources into a single, comprehensive database. CDPs help businesses create a complete view of each customer, enabling personalized marketing and improved customer experiences. They are designed to be used by marketers and are different from traditional data warehouses or CRMs because they can integrate data from online and offline channels in real time. This allows companies to better understand customer behavior and deliver targeted communications across multiple platforms.

What are some common challenges faced by a chef de partie, and how can one effectively overcome them?

As a Chef de Partie, one common challenge is managing your own station efficiently during busy service periods while maintaining high food quality and consistency. Balancing preparation, cooking, and plating under time constraints requires strong organizational skills and the ability to prioritize tasks. Effective communication with other kitchen staff and chefs is essential to ensure a smooth workflow and to quickly resolve any issues that may arise. Embracing feedback, staying adaptable, and continuously refining your techniques will help you excel and grow in this dynamic kitchen role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a chef de partie,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Chef de Partie (CDP), you need strong culinary skills, food safety knowledge, and typically a relevant culinary qualification or apprenticeship. Familiarity with commercial kitchen equipment, inventory management systems, and HACCP certification are commonly required. Attention to detail, teamwork, and the ability to work efficiently under pressure are crucial soft skills for this role. These skills ensure high-quality food preparation, maintain kitchen safety standards, and support smooth kitchen operations.

What is the job of a Cdp?

A CDP (Customer Data Platform) professional manages and integrates customer data from multiple sources to create unified customer profiles. They analyze data to support marketing strategies, often using tools like SQL, data management platforms, and analytics software. The role requires strong data skills and understanding of customer behavior to improve engagement and personalization.
